A new Scouting program has been launched in the UK!

Podcast Topics

Ken and Scouter Corey (Hawkeye) discuss the newly-launched Squirrel Scouts program that The Scout Association in the UK has brought online. It’s a brand-new program — which has been a pilot project for the last two years, and was based off of a Northern Ireland “feeder” program that wasn’t officially a Scouting section but encouraged youth to join up once they were old enough for Beavers — aimed at 4, 5, and 6 year old youth...especially in communities that have been traditionally under-served by Scouting programs in the past.
